The Hobbit is an iconic book with a very central spot in children’s literary fantasy. These very quotable lines are just some of the many reasons why the book’s legacy has lived on for so many decades in the hearts of adults and children alike.

“Do you wish me a good morning, or mean that it is a good morning whether I want it or not; or that you feel good this morning; or that it is a morning to be good on?”

Gandalf

Who knew there were so many different ways that the simple greeting “good morning” could be interpreted? Only Gandalf would think of a response like that.

“There is nothing like looking, if you want to find something. You certainly usually find something, if you look, but it is not always quite the something you were after.” 

Thorin Oakenshield

We don’t always find what we are looking for, but that does not mean we don’t find something that is worth looking for.
